Coronavirus (COVID-19)

Throughout the COVID-19 pandemic, Pepperdine University updated its response and planning to reflect the evolving circumstances and best practices, prioritizing the well-being of the University Community. This included adhering to the guidelines from public health authorities such as the Centers for Disease and Control (CDC), California Department of Public Health (CDPH), and the Los Angeles County Department of Public Health, among others. 

As public health experts now treat COVID-19 similar to other influenza-like illnesses, the University has shifted its protocols accordingly to align with this approach. Members of the Pepperdine community should continue to stay home when feeling unwell. Whether it is COVID, the flu, or another illness, please rest until you have fully recovered. Specifically, if your symptoms include a fever, you should remain at home until you are fever free for 24 hours without the use of fever reducing medication. Additionally, any other symptoms should be mild and resolving, or completely resolved, regardless of the specific illness.
